    In 1964, construction of Doctors' Hospital began at 2323 South Harvard Avenue. The non-profit hospital began operation August 29, 1966. [11] By 2012, Doctors' Hospital was a 100-bed facility that occupied a three-story building on a 10 acres (40,000 m 2) tract of land.

    Franciscan Health Indianapolis (formerly Franciscan St. Francis Health) is a medical facility serving Carmel, Indianapolis, Plainfield, and south-central Indiana. It is part of the Franciscan Health system. The hospital has historical affiliations to the Roman Catholic Church and the Sisters of St. Francis of Perpetual Adoration.
